HOW TO PLAY SELAMBUT GAME

Selambut also known as Batu Seremban is a traditional game played in Malaysia


during leisure hours. It is usually played by girls individually or in groups of two
to five people. This game requires 5 pieces of small objects that can be grasped
easily by the player(s). It can be from stones, pebbles or small cloth bags which
are sewn and filled with saga seeds or sand as much. Players will sit in a circle on
a flat surface and play in turns. Selambut game is a good exercise for individuals
of any age in order to exercise their muscle reflexes and agility by coordinating
the movement of the eyes and hand when throwing and collecting the objects in
the air. Below are the instructions to play the Selambut game:
1. Disperse all the pebbles on the floor while making sure that none of the
pebbles are touching one another.
2. Pick one pebble out of the five to be the mother and toss the mother into
the air.
3. At the same time, collect a pebble on the floor and catch the mother.
4. Continue doing such until all the pebbles on the floor are collected.
5. Then the game goes into the second stage, where you have to collect two
pebbles followed by another two pebbles. This means the mother will be
tossed twice.
6. At the third stage, collect one pebble on the first toss.
7. On the second toss, collect three pebbles simultaneously.
8. At the fourth stage, collect all four pebbles while tossing the mother in the
air.
9. At the final stage, the pebbles of five will be played as four.
10.Toss the mother in the air and collect the four pebbles on the floor
simultaneously.
11.After that, toss the mother into the air again and this time, the four
pebbles that are in your hand must be placed on the floor so that only the
mother will be caught.
12.If you are able to do all these steps, you will win the game.
